Для кодирования некоторой последовательности, состоящей из букв А, Б, В, Г, Д, используется неравномерный двоичный код, удовлетворяющий условию Фано и позволяющий однозначно декодировать полученную двоичную последовательность. Вот этот код: А – 110, Б – 0, В – 111, Г – 100.
Каким кодовым словом должна кодироваться буква Д? Если таких вариантов несколько, укажите самый короткий.
Примечание. Условие Фано означает, что никакое кодовое слово не является началом другого кодового слова.
Буква Д должна кодироваться кодовым словом 101, так как это единственный вариант, который не является началом другого кодового слова и удовлетворяет условию Фано.
Буква Д должна кодироваться кодовым словом 101, так как это единственный вариант, который не является началом другого кодового слова и удовлетворяет условию Фано.